The title.
“Cozy” shows the content of their love, they feel comforted by it and but he fact they have one another.
Sets the initial tone for the poem and introduces their peaceful love.
“Apologia” is a defense.
She is using the poem to defend her relationship as despite it not being typically exciting it is still ideal for them.
“- for Fred,” directs the poem to someone specifically showing she places him above all else.
“I could pick anything and…”
“Think of you.”
She initiates the poem to be a love of cliches and traditionality
She uses first person to direct the love specifically to him
Everything in her life reminds her of her husband and the memories she has experienced while being with him
She then goes onto list individual items that have reminded her of him showing how she finds love for him in the everyday
“There you’ll be..”
“With furrowed brow and chain mail glinting.”
More references to a cliche version of love by comparing her love for him to a typical fairytale prince setting her free
She views Fred as her knight in shining armour that gave her a fairytale ending
He has freed her from the constraints of loneliness
Tone used is humorous but the sentiment of what she said is real
“Oddly male..”
“Big Bad Floyd”
Reference to Hurricane Floyd, an enormous and devastating hurricane that struck the east cost of the US
Dove personifies the hurricane as a man and this plunges her into memories of the boys she dated when she was young
Alliteration shows how she is reflecting on her younger times - immature language
The tone is playful and draws reference to the personification of Hurricanes
Could referent how Fred was the hurricane that disrupted her life positively
“”Worthless..”
“Boys.”
She compares her past relationships to her new found love for Fred
She juxtaposes her love for Fred to the boys shed previously dated
She goes onto refer to a hollow centre
Suggests they lacked soul and their love was shallow and weak
She compares un to how she sees Fred
Reinforces the significance of their love
“To keep me from melancholy…”
“I fill this stolen time with you.”
Stolen time refers to how the hurricane has disrupted their lives and taken the time away from then
She accepts the stolen time as it means she gets to spend time with her husband
Fred stops her from feeling upset and blues even during the hurricane
He is the constant sort of happiness within their life and the break from the mundane of modern life
They are able to refelect on their relationship
They are content with their ‘boring’ love
